Transaction aee608c625e1032b743fdc2a65b5b4398759537f5b037865ff06a91224ed00f1
1 Input
1 Output
-
aee608c625e1032b743fdc2a65b5b4398759537f5b037865ff06a91224ed00f1:0
- value
- 13433383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7297cdbb629789af3e0fec76398afad64ee2124d OP_EQUAL
- address
- 3C8vouyshkJj2LVAX8Y8UKgqZZmB7xSu68